Computer-based models in integrated environmental assessment (Oct 25 1999 11:12 GMT) - Integrated Environmental Assessment (IEA) is increasingly recognised as an important technique for managing the environmental impacts of human actions.The concept of Integrated Environmental Assessment as a discipline is relatively new, and some of the ideas involved are quite novel. This report is intended to help those new to the field. The first half of the report describes in more detail what IEA is and what it can do, in comparison with other assessment techniques, and gives examples of uses of IEA in practical applications. The second part of the report describes how computer models and tools can support assessment work. |

Criteria for EUROAIRNET - The EEA Air Quality Monitoring and Information Network (Oct 25 1999 11:08 GMT) - This report describes the objectives of EUROAIRNET( EEA Air Quality Monitoring and Information Network) and the criteria behind the design and establishment of the network. The place of EUROAIRNET relative to two other EU-wide networks or reporting processes are described; namely the network and reporting to show compliance with the EU air quality directives (the Regulatory network) and the reporting under the Exchange of Information (EoI) Decision. |

National Ozone Forecasting Systems and International Data Exchange in Northwest Europe (Oct 25 1999 11:03 GMT) - The report is a joint effort by experts from 10 European countries, co-ordinated by the European Topic Centre on Air Quality. It reviews systems for forecasting and information on ozone episodes currently in use and under development in the various countries. The methods used to release forecasts to the target groups are described. Criteria for testing forecasting systems are discussed, and recommendations made to improve exchange of national ozone data. |
